Bobby Duran Encourages You to Vote YES! in Favor of the Mill Levy.
On the November 3rd, 2020 ballot, Taos County voters will have the opportunity to vote in favor of continuing the one-mill levy to support our local hospital. The mill levy would continue to provide our hospital with much needed financial assistance for a duration of four years. We kindly ask for your support and your […]

How Converting Holy Cross Hospital to a Critical Access Hospital has Benefited our Hospital.
Three years ago we converted Holy Cross Hospital to a Critical Access Hospital. We know many community members were concerned at the time about how this might effect the care the hospital offers, but three years in we are happy to report that the conversion has benefited the hospital.
